fileinode - Gets file inode

SYNOPSIS
int fileinode (string $filename)
DESCRIPTION
Gets the file inode.
PARAMETERS
o $filename - Path to the file.
RETURN VALUES
Returns the inode number of the file, or FALSE on failure.
EXAMPLES
Example #1 Comparing the inode of a file with the current file <?php $filename = 'index.php'; if (getmyinode() == fileinode($filename)) { echo 'You are checking the current file.'; } ?>
ERRORS
/EXCEPTIONS Upon failure, an E_WARNING is emitted.
NOTES
Note The results of this function are cached. See clearstatcache(3) for more details. Tip As of PHP 5.0.0, this function can also be used with some URL wrappers. Refer to "Supported Protocols and Wrappers" to determine which wrappers support stat(3) family of functionality.
SEE ALSO
getmyinode(3), stat(3). PHP Documentation Group FILEINODE(3)
